1 Dead in San Francisco Pedestrian Accident on Phelps Street and Fairfax Avenue
SAN FRANCISCO, CA (December 1, 2021) – Early Monday morning, an elderly man died in a pedestrian crash on Phelps Street and Fairfax Avenue.
The incident occurred at 5:51 a.m. on Phelps Street and Fairfax Avenue.
According to reports, a vehicle struck a man in his 80s while on the roadway. After the crash, the driver remained at the scene.
At this time, the authorities do not believe that impairment played a role in the crash.
Also, the authorities haven’t disclosed the identity of the deceased due to pending family notification.
Due to the limited information available, the authorities continue to investigate the crash.
